Requirement
Audit jobs in Egypt typically require a degree in finance, accounting, or a related field, along with relevant certification such as CPA or ACCA. Proficiency in financial analysis and reporting, as well as a strong understanding of local regulations and standards, is essential for candidates. Experience with auditing software and tools can enhance your competitiveness in the job market. Fluency in both English and Arabic is often a requirement, given the diverse business environment in Egypt.
Salary and Perks Expected
Audit jobs in Egypt typically offer competitive salaries that vary based on experience and the level of the position. Entry-level auditors may expect to earn between 8,000 to 12,000 EGP per month, while more experienced professionals and managerial roles can command salaries exceeding 20,000 EGP. Perks often include bonuses, health insurance, and opportunities for professional development through training programs. Career Advantage and Weakness
Audit jobs in Egypt offer a significant career advantage through their strong demand in the evolving financial landscape, enhancing job security. These positions provide extensive exposure to various industries, allowing you to build a diverse skill set and improve your expertise in compliance and financial analysis. A potential weakness includes the often high-pressure work environment, which may lead to long hours and tight deadlines. Additionally, limited opportunities for rapid advancement in some firms can hinder your career growth.

List of Ideal City
Cairo stands out as the primary hub for audit jobs in Egypt, with numerous multinational firms and local companies seeking qualified professionals. Alexandria offers a growing market for auditors due to its strategic location and expanding business landscape. Giza, known for its tourism sector, also presents opportunities in financial auditing, especially in hospitality management. Port Said, with its trade and shipping activities, is another city where auditors can find promising career prospects.
